Distinction In Between a Medium and a Psychic: A Comprehensive Guide



The terms " tool" and "psychic" are often utilized mutually, but they represent distinctive types of spiritual specialists. Recognizing the distinction between a medium and a psychic can aid you determine which type of support ideal suits your needs. This article looks into the unique qualities and capacities of tools and psychics, exploring exactly how they get in touch with the spiritual world and provide insights.

What is a Psychic?



A psychic is an person that has extrasensory perception (ESP) abilities. These capabilities permit them to regard information beyond the typical variety of the 5 detects. Psychics use various techniques, such as clairvoyance (clear seeing), clairaudience (clear hearing), and clairsentience (clear sensation), to collect details concerning a person's past, present, or future.

Kinds of Psychics



1. Clairvoyants: These psychics can picture occasions, individuals, or areas that are not physically present.

2. Clairaudients: These individuals hear messages or noises from the spiritual world.

3. Clairsentients: These psychics really feel feelings or physical experiences from others, often resulting in empathy or user-friendly understandings.

What is a Tool?



A tool is a sort of psychic that specializes in communicating with spirits of the deceased. While all mediums are psychics, not all psychics are mediums. Mediums serve as intermediaries in between the living and the dead, providing messages from enjoyed ones that have actually handed down. This capacity gives comfort and closure to those grieving a loss.

Types of Mediumship



1. Mental Mediumship: Includes telepathic interaction with spirits, where the tool listens to, sees, or really feels the messages emotionally.

2. Physical Mediumship: Involves physical phenomena such as items moving, or voices being heard out loud, typically throughout séances.

3. Trance Mediumship: The tool enters a trance state, permitting a spirit to speak straight through them.

Key Differences Between Psychics and Mediums



1. Scope of Abilities:

oPsychics: Focus on reading energy and providing insights concerning past, existing, and future occasions.

oMediums: Concentrate on connecting with spirits of the deceased.

2. Approaches of Interaction:

oPsychics: Usage ESP capabilities such as clairvoyance, clairaudience, and clairsentience.

oMediums: Utilize their special capability to connect with and relay messages from the spirit world.

3. Purpose of Readings:

oPsychics: Provide guidance on life choices, relationships, and personal development.

oMediums: Deal comfort and closure by attaching people with their deceased enjoyed ones.

Selecting Between a Medium and a Psychic



Determining whether to speak with a tool or a psychic relies on your certain needs:

• Get in touch with a Psychic if: You are seeking support on personal problems, future forecasts, or insights into your life's course.

• Consult a Medium if: You want to interact with a dead enjoyed one or look for closure and comfort after a loss.
